What create_subscriber does on Webcake Storefront
AI agents use create_subscriber to create or update resources in Webcake Storefront, usually the action step of a workflow, after the agent has gathered context. Every call changes real data in your Webcake Storefront environment.
Why create_subscriber is rated Medium
This tool creates new records or updates existing ones based on email/phone, which is a reversible Write operation. Severity is medium because unintended subscriber additions could spam users or skew marketing lists, but the data can be removed. Not Destructive (data can be undone), not Financial (no payments), not Execute (no arbitrary code/commands).
From the tool's definition Tool description states 'Add a newsletter subscriber (upsert by email or phone)' — the 'upsert' operation creates or modifies subscriber records.

Questions about create_subscriber
Add a newsletter subscriber (upsert by email or phone). It is categorised as a Write tool in the Webcake Storefront MCP Server, which means it can create or modify data. Consider rate limits to prevent runaway writes.
Register the Webcake Storefront MCP server in PolicyLayer and add a rule for create_subscriber: allow, deny, rate-limit, or require approval. Point your MCP client at the PolicyLayer proxy URL and the rule is enforced on every call, before it reaches Webcake Storefront. Nothing to install.
create_subscriber is a Write tool with medium risk. Write tools should be rate-limited to prevent accidental bulk modifications.
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the create_subscriber r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.
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for create_subscriber.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
create_subscriber is provided by the Webcake Storefront MCP server (webcake-storefront-mcp). PolicyLayer sits as a proxy in front of this server to enforce policies before tool calls reach the server.
